Primary Responsibilities:

Coordinate with architects, engineers, private contractors, and sub-contractors to construct new schools, additions, and renovations in an efficient manner while remaining within schedule and budget requirements.

* Coordinate with architects, engineers, private contractors, sub-contractors, governmental agencies, public utilities, and GCPS Facilities and Operations staff to facilitate site and building construction for assigned projects.

* Perform project administration duties involving the review of construction pay applications, contracts, change orders, and schedules for assigned projects.

* Conduct regular site visits to coordinate with design/construction team to manage project schedule, workmanship, and quality to ensure that contract requirements are met.

* Manage, coordinate, inspect, verify and analyze installed work projects funded by SPLOST for the Construction and Contracts Engineering Department

* Utilize the electronic work order system to administer and track all projects assigned and completed, including relevant cost data

* Facilitate with Facility Planning and the design/construction team to resolve constructability and design issues as cost efficiently as possible, including performing plan reviews to identify errors and ensure conformance with GCPS standards for future school buildings, renovations and site work

* Provide planning and estimating support needed to develop sufficiently detailed work scopes for use by the Director of Construction and Contracts Engineering and Facility Planning Departments

* Coordinate the commissioning, move-in, and delivery of completed school facilities to ensure a smooth, on-time transition to the school administrators and other Facilities and Operations departments.

* Coordinate the timely close-out of assigned construction projects by assembling the final construction documents including record drawings, project manuals, warranties, and financial records to conclude the construction project

* Communicate the status of assigned projects to the Director of Construction and Contracts Engineering as needed.

* Monitor contractor performance on SPLOST funded capital improvement projects, renovations and contracts relative to timeliness of performance, quality of workmanship, knowledge of the work, and adherence to the budget

* Review and discuss SPLOST planned projects with the Facilities and Operations Area Managers to maximize use of contracted and in-house personnel for repair, renovation, and expansion contracts

Physical Demands:

While performing the duties of this job, the employee is required to stand, walk, negotiate stairs, climb ladders, reach with hands and arms, talk, and hear, manipulate tools and small items with hands, and lift and transport up to 50 pounds over short distances. The employee is required to operate a motor vehicle in performance of duties.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, and color vision.

The employee may be subjected to a wide range of ambient temperature and humidity conditions while working on equipment under varying conditions including overhead work and work in confined spaces.
